BACKGROUND: The Optimal management of common bile duct stones in patients undergoing laparoscopic cholecystectomy remains controversial. METHODS: A prospective study was conducted in 145 of the 481 patients who had a preoperative endoscopic retrograde cholangiogram before their laparoscopic cholecystectomy. RESULTS: Endoscopic retrograde cholangiogram was successful in 138 patients (95%), and common duct calculi were found in 72 (50%) of them. Endoscopic sphincterotomy with ductal clearance was achieved in 62 of 67 patients during a mean of 1.4 sessions (range, 1 to 5). Five (3.4%) patients had complications after endoscopic intervention, all of which resolved uneventfully . Fourteen patients underwent laparoscopic common duct exploration, five had failed endoscopic extraction, five had their common duct stones left intentionally for laparoscopic intervention, and, in addition, four of the seven patients who had a failed endoscopic retrograde cholangiogram had stones identified by intraoperative cholangiogram. Ten of these 14 patients underwent a successful laparoscopic common duct exploration. Laparoscopic cholecystectomy was successfully completed in 134 of the 145 patients, and none had major intraoperative or postoperative complications. The mean postoperative stay was 2.7 days for those patients who underwent a successful laparoscopic procedure. The overall mean number of admissions for completing the treatment was 2.3. CONCLUSIONS: Combined laparoscopic and endoscopic approach is a viable option for patients with gallstones and choledocholithiasis.  相似文献

BACKGROUND: On the basis of a flowchart including prior or current jaundice or pancreatitis, abnormal liver function, ultrasound or IV cholangiography, bile duct (BD) stones were suspected in 71/593 patients referred for gallstones. METHODS: When endoscopic retrograde cholangiography detected BD stones, endoscopic sphincterotomy (ES) and endoscopic BD clearance were attempted, followed by laparoscopic cholecystectomy (LC). BD stones were found in 44/71 patients. The sensitivity values of preoperative conditions were: 92% for IV cholangiography, 88% for abnormal liver function, 50% for ultrasound, and 37% for jaundice at admission. RESULTS: Endoscopic clearance succeeded in 37 patients and LC was completed in 33 patients. Conversion to open surgery (9%) was comparable with the rate in patients without BD stones. The median hospital stay for the sequential endoscopic and laparoscopic treatments was 13 days (range 4-54) or 22 days if open surgery was used. CONCLUSIONS: In conclusion, BD stones can be endoscopically cleared preoperatively in most patients without interfering with LC.  相似文献

With the advent of laparoscopic cholecystectomy, optimal management of common duct stones remains controversial. Seven hundred six patients underwent laparoscopic cholecystectomy in our institution from January 1990 through January 1992. From this group of patients, 50 were identified as having clinical or radiographic evidence of common duct stones. Thirty-one patients demonstrated preoperative risk factors for common duct stones and underwent preoperative endoscopic retrograde cholangiopancreatography (ERCP). The risk factors included jaundice (19%), pancreatitis (23%), elevated liver function tests (52%), and ultrasound evidence of choledocholithiasis (6%). Preoperative ERCP was performed in 94% of patients. There were two failures due to periampullary diverticula. Common duct stones were identified in 18 patients (62%) and successfully removed by endoscopic sphincterotomy in all of these patients. Nineteen patients were found to have unsuspected common duct stones on intraoperative cholangiography. Eighteen patients (95%) underwent successful ERCP and endoscopic sphincterotomy with stone extraction. Overall, major morbidity was 2% and included one patient who experienced endoscopic sphincteroplasty. The three endoscopic failures were managed by open common duct exploration, laparoscopic duct exploration, and combined laparoscopic and open common duct exploration. We conclude that combined laparoscopic and endoscopic therapy is a viable option for the management of cholelithiasis with choledocholithiasis.  相似文献

To evaluate the role of endoscopic retrograde cholangiography (ERC) before laparoscopic cholecystectomy, we compared the frequency of concomitant common bile duct stones, their clinical outcome, and the frequency of bile duct injury between a group of 128 patients with routine preoperative ERC (group A) and 1010 patients with selective ERC (group B). Overall, 48 patients (4.2%) had duct stones, but the predictive signs were absent in six of them (12.5%). The stones were demonstrated by ERC and removed by sphincterotomy in all 11 patients in group A. Of 37 patients in group B, 22 were diagnosed by selective ERC and underwent endoscopic removal. Of four patients whose stones were found by operative cholangiography, one had immediate open surgery, another passed a stone spontaneously, and the other two underwent postoperative sphincterotomy, which failed in one. The stones were not recognized until pain recurred in the remaining 11 patients. Sphincterotomy was successful in nine patients but failed in the other two. Thus postoperative sphincterotomy failed in 3 of 13 patients (23%), necessitating open surgery. Forty-two patients overall (3.7%) had aberrant biliary tract anatomy, which did not lead to bile duct injury in any of the patients. Morbidity of routine ERC (3.1%) was lower than that of selective ERC (7.4%) (p < 0.05). It should be noted that a certain proportion of duct stones may be missed by selective ERC, necessitating laparotomy when sphincterotomy fails. The routine use of preoperative ERC may be justified at institutions where the expertise is available, at least until laparoscopic lithotomy becomes easy.  相似文献

BACKGROUND/AIMS: Endoscopic sphincterotomy for common bile duct stone clearance during laparoscopic cholecystectomy may fail due to difficulties in cannulating the papilla major. In this study we propose a new technique that facilitates the cannulation of the papilla and the common bile duct stone clearance during a standard laparoscopic cholecystectomy. Its clearance percentage, complication rate and post-operative stay have been evaluated and compared with standardized procedures such as open surgery and endoscopic sphincterotomy before laparoscopic cholecystectomy. METHODOLOGY: In a group of 16 patients presenting with cholelithiasis and common bile duct stones or papillitis, the sphincterotome was driven across the papilla into the choledochus by a Dormia basket passed in the duodenum through the cystic duct during laparoscopic cholecystectomy. Measures of outcome were clearance rate, mortality, morbidity and hospital stay. Furthermore, data obtained from this sample of patients were compared with those from another two groups of 16 patients in which choledocholithiasis was managed either by endoscopic sphincterotomy performed before laparoscopic cholecystectomy or by open cholecystectomy and trans-duodenal sphincterotomy. RESULTS: The rate of cannulation of the papilla and of the common bile duct stone clearance was 100% when the combined endo-laparoscopic approach was used in 15 patients with endoscopic sphincterotomy (93,7%) and in 15 patients with open sphincterotomy (93,7%), cholecystectomy was successful in every case. The groups were statistically similar with regard to complications; none of the patients required blood transfusion. The mean post operative stay was 95.2 hours (range 48-240) for the first group, 350.1 hours (range 192-1680) for the second and 69.7 hours (range 24-132) for the third. CONCLUSION: The laparo-endoscopic rendezvous, though still in evolution, is an efficacious method which can be used during the laparoscopic strategy of common bile duct clearance.  相似文献

INTRODUCTION: The relevance of endoscopic retrograde cholangiopancreatography (ERCP) in the diagnosis and treatment of common bile duct stones has increased since the introduction of laparoscopic cholecystectomy in 1989-1990. METHODS: The number, indications, success and complication rate of ERCP were analyzed retrospectively in 1121 consecutive patients with bile duct stones treated at Berne University Hospital between 1980 and 1994. RESULTS: The number of patients undergoing endoscopic stone extraction increased slowly from 1980 to 1990, but has shown a 4-fold increase in the last 5 years parallel to the introduction of laparoscopic cholecystectomy. Failure to diagnose and remove bile duct stones decreased 5-fold from 23% (14 of 60 patients) in 1986 to 4.4% (10 of 225 patients) in 1994. Major complications occurred in 3.2% (30 of 617 patients) and consisted of acute pancreatitis (1.6%), hemorrhage of the papilla (1%), and cholangitis (0.6%). The severity but not the number of complications has decreased in the last 15 years. CONCLUSION: Gallbladder stones with common bile duct stones are usually treated by endoscopic stone extraction combined with laparoscopic cholecystectomy. Open operation with bile duct exploration is reserved for a small subgroup of patients with specific problems.  相似文献

BACKGROUND/AIMS: Factors associated with an increased early complication rate of the endoscopic sphincterotomy procedure have been identified. Precut or needle knife papillotomy has been shown to improve the success rate of endoscopic retrograde cholangiography and endoscopic sphincterotomy, but has often been reported to be hazardous. In order to identify patients with bile duct stones at risk for a complicated course in connection with endoscopic clearance of the calculi, factors predictive of early complications were sought. METHODOLOGY: 417 consecutive patients with bile duct calculi at endoscopic retrograde cholangiography were considered for endoscopic treatment in our department from 1981 to 1992. Endoscopic sphincterotomy was performed in 246 patients with intact gallbladders and in 147 with prior cholecystectomy, 55 of whom had retained calculi. RESULTS: There was a 9.4% overall and 7.1% major early complication rate of the EST procedure and a 30-day mortality of 0.5% (2 patients, non-procedure related). In 22% (6/27) of the patients with major complications, surgery was required or preferred to additional endoscopic measures. Complete stone removal failed in 35/393 patients (8.9%). The immediate and early complication rate of standard sphincterotomy was not found to be increased in patients with prior or present biliopancreatic complications, failed bile duct clearance at first attempt, or juxtapapillary diverticula. It was the same after standard sphincterotomy as after precut papillotomy followed by immediate or delayed sphincterotomy. No increased morbidity was found after failed therapy as compared to failed diagnostic precut papillotomy. There was neither a greater need for, nor an increased complication rate following, precut papillotomy in patients with, as compared to those without, juxtapapillary diverticula. Endoscopic experience did not influence the complication rate. There were no significant differences regarding outcome or risk factors associated morbidity between patients with and without intact gallbladder. CONCLUSIONS: These findings confirm that endoscopic treatment is safe and that precut papillotomy can be performed without increased morbidity. Furthermore, none of the commonly identified factors associated with increased morbidity were found to be risk factors in this study.  相似文献

The development of laparoscopic cholecystectomy has rekindled the issue of management of choledocholithiasis. A number of options exist including pre or postoperative endoscopic sphincterotomy (ERCP-ES), laparoscopic common duct exploration or open common duct exploration. We present here our experience with the management of choledocholithiasis in patients treated with laparoscopic cholecystectomy. From January 1991 to January 1995, 900 patients underwent laparoscopic cholecystectomy. 71 ERCP were carried out in 71 patients with suspicion or evidence of choledocholithiasis. Common duct stones were detected in 44 patients. Preoperative ERCP was done in 56 patients, with suspicion of choledocholithiasis, based on clinical, laboratory or ultrasonographic findings. 29 of these patients (51.7%) had common duct stones, that were successfully removed by endoscopic sphincterotomy. One patient suffered mild pancreatitis and a second one had transient hyperamylasemia. Postoperative ERCP was performed in 15 patients. Indications for ERCP were the evidence of common duct stones in intraoperative cholangiography in 7 cases, and clinical or laboratory suspicion of choledocholithiasis, 3 months to 3 years after laparoscopic cholecystectomy. Stones were detected in 100% of the patients. In 11 patients (73.3%), the stones were extracted by endoscopic sphincterotomy and 4 patients underwent open common duct exploration. Two patients had transient hyperamylasemia. ERCP is a safe and effective method for detection and treatment of common duct stones. ERCP prior to laparoscopic cholecystectomy in patients suspected of having choledocholithiasis, is safe and offers with good results. Rutinary intraoperative cholangiography is recommended, for the detection of unsuspected choledocholithiasis and as an effective treatment (postoperative-ERCP, open or laparoscopic common duct exploration) can be chosen depending on surgeon's skills and patient's characteristics.  相似文献

Gallbladder removal using laparoscopic techniques has rapidly been adopted by surgeons around the world. Questions have been raised concerning laparoscopic cholecystectomy, including the safety of the operation, its implications for management of common bile duct stones, and the means by which surgeons should be trained. In the present series, 424 patients were referred to a single surgeon for cholecystectomy during a 22-month period. A traditional open cholecystectomy was performed in 9 patients (2.1%) because of presumed contraindications to laparoscopic cholecystectomy. Laparoscopic cholecystectomy was attempted in the remaining 415 patients (97.9%). On the basis of preoperative investigations, 19 patients (4.6%) underwent endoscopic retrograde cholangiopancreatography. Endoscopic sphincterotomy and stone extraction were performed in the 13 patients (3.1%) demonstrating choledocholithiasis. Laparoscopic cholecystectomy was converted to an open operation in 8 patients (1.9%) owing to dense adhesions, obscure anatomy, or cholangiographic abnormalities. Laparoscopic cholecystectomy was successfully performed in 407 patients (96%) in 95 +/- 2 minutes (mean +/- SEM). Surgical trainees were involved in all operations and performed 68% of the procedures under supervision. Cystic duct cholangiograms were obtained selectively in 129 patients (30.4%). Intraoperative complications occurred in 3 patients, including 1 patient with a minor injury to the common bile duct (0.2%). There was no perioperative mortality, and major complications occurred in 6 patients (1.4%). Minor complications were seen in 12 others (2.8%), and one patient required reoperation for a trocar injury to the jejunum. Prolonged follow-up has revealed one case of asymptomatic retained common bile duct stones (0.2%). Laparoscopic cholecystectomy, initially performed in France in 1987, has rapidly spread to other European countries, the United States, and elsewhere. Of the techniques that have evolved, the "French" technique, in which the surgeon stands between the patient's legs, and the "American" technique, in which the surgeon stands on the patient's left side, are the most commonly used. In the former technique, the liver is retracted via the mid-clavicular cannula and the infundibulum of the gallbladder via the anterior axillary port. In the latter technique, the liver is retracted by axial traction on the gallbladder through the anterior axillary cannula and the infundibulum through the mid-clavicular cannula. This position may increase the risk of bile duct injury. The technique selected for operative cholangiography should be adapted to the problem at hand. Cystic duct cholangiography shows ductal calculi more reliably due to better filling of the common bile duct; direct puncture of the gallbladder is safer when the biliary anatomy is unclear. A number of European studies confirm the safety of laparoscopic cholecystectomy. Mortality rates vary between 0% and 0.1%, and duct injury rates range between 0.2% and 0.6%. Conversion, which is done in 3% to 8% of cases, may be necessary in the case of uncontrollable hemorrhage, bile duct injury unsuitable for laparoscopic repair, or if the gallbladder is densely scarred (scleroatrophic). It can also be done for safety reasons, when the anatomy is unclear. Complications include bile collections due to accessory duct or cystic duct stump leaks or less commonly to common duct injury. The average postoperative stay is longer in Europe (3.2 days) than in the United States. A decision tree is presented for the management of common bile duct stones. In general, preoperatively identified ductal stones are removed by endoscopic sphincterotomy, which is then followed by laparoscopic cholecystectomy to remove the source of the calculi. The techniques of laparoscopic choledochotomy and transcystic exploration for the removal of stones in the common bile duct are only beginning to be used, but they may well prove to be the most popular procedures. Results with these procedures will need to be evaluated against those obtained with endoscopic sphincterotomy.  相似文献

Approximately 20 per cent of laparoscopic cholecystectomies performed for acute cholecystitis require conversion to open cholecystectomy because of severe inflammation. In a retrospective review of 125 consecutive patients undergoing laparoscopic surgery for gallbladder disease from January 1995 through June 1997, 31 had acute cholecystitis. Eight patients underwent a subtotal cholecystectomy because of severe inflammation. There were no conversions to open cholecystectomy and no intraoperative complications. Selected patients were evaluated and treated for common duct stones with preoperative endoscopy to avoid intraoperative cholangiography. One patient had a retained common duct stone successfully managed with postoperative endoscopy. Laparoscopic subtotal cholecystectomy is a safe and effective alternative to conversion to open cholecystectomy for severe inflammation associated with acute cholecystitis. Endoscopic assessment and treatment of common duct stones when indicated either before or after surgery omits the use of intraoperative cholangiography and potential injury to the inflamed ducts.  相似文献

Adenocarcinomas of the bifurcation of the hepatic ducts (Klatskin tumors) are a relatively rare cause of obstructive jaundice. Differential diagnosis includes other neoplastic lesions, sclerosing cholangitis, Mirizzi's syndrome and benign strictures. We present a 46 year-old white female with a 2 month history of epigastric pain and progressive jaundice. Endoscopic retrograde cholangiopancreaticography (ERCP) revealed a filiform stenosis of the right hepatic duct and an obstructed left hepatic duct, an image strongly suggestive of a Klatskin tumor. The correct diagnosis was achieved, however, by percutaneous transhepatic cholangiography (PTC), which disclosed a gallstone at the common hepatic duct bifurcation and multiple small concrements in the left hepatic duct. After endoscopic removal of the gallstones in the biliary tree and laparoscopic cholecystectomy, the patient was discharged on the third post-operative day. Protuberant tumors and round biliary stones may be confused at ERCP.  相似文献

Preoperative prediction of common bile duct stones (CBDS) is imprecise. Cholangiography during laparoscopic cholecystectomy (LC) is the best method for detection of CBDS. Treatment of most stones detected at LC can be safely accomplished using transcystic choledochoscopy and stone extraction. This technique is applicable in nearly 90% of patients with CBD calculi. It may be preferable to endoscopic sphincterotomy (ES) in younger patients and is probably equivalent to ES in patients over 65 years of age.  相似文献

Basket extraction after endoscopic sphincterotomy failed to clear the bile ducts immediately in 85 (30%) of 283 consecutive patients with common bile duct stones. Temporary biliary drainage was established by the insertion of a single 7 Fr double pigtail stent before further planned endoscopic attempts at stone removal. In 84 patients (21 male: 63 female, mean age 77 years) this measure relieved biliary obstruction, mean serum bilirubin falling from 101 to 18 umol/l by the time of the second endoscopic retrograde cholangiopancreatography. Six patients died from non-biliary causes with temporary stents in situ. Common bile duct stone extraction was achieved endoscopically in 50 of the remaining 79 patients after a mean of 4.3 months (range 1-12), 34 (68%) requiring only one further procedure. Three patients were referred for biliary surgery. Single stents were also effective for longterm biliary drainage in the remaining 26 elderly patients with unextractable stones. The main biliary complication of stenting was 13 episodes of cholangitis but all except one responded to medical treatment and early stent exchange. If common bile duct stones remain after endoscopic sphincterotomy, a single 7 Fr double pigtail stent is effective and safe for temporary biliary drainage before further endoscopic attempts at duct clearance and for longterm biliary drainage especially in the old and frail.  相似文献

Gallstones are commonly found within the main bile duct (MBD) of patients undergoing cholecystectomy. Retained MBD stones are a common cause of obstructive symptoms and complications. Endoscopic retrograde cholangiopancreatography (ERCP) and sphincterotomy (ES) is the recommended modality for both the detection of such stones and their extraction. Recent trials of ERCP in conjunction with laparoscopic cholecystectomy suggest that it should be reserved for use post-operatively. Gallstones within the MBD are the most common single cause of acute pancreatitis. Initial treatment is supportive, although new agents designed to suppress the systemic inflammatory response are under development and have proved beneficial in clinical trials. Severe cases should be treated with systemic antibiotics and early removal of the obstructing stones by ERCP and ES. Prophylactic cholecystectomy is recommended to prevent further attacks of gallstone pancreatitis.  相似文献

The indications and best technique for peroperative cholangiography during laparoscopic cholecystectomy remain unclear, but the operation has been associated with an increased use of preoperative endoscopic retrograde cholangiography. Cystic duct cholangiography, particularly in the hands of the trainee, can be time consuming, and bile duct injury may be caused by attempts to cannulate the cystic duct. This study analyses 113 consecutive patients undergoing peroperative cholangiography through the gallbladder, or cholecystocholangiography. It was successful in 92 (81.4%) patients, the procedure adding less than 10 min to the operating time. There were no cholangiogram-related complications. Common anatomical variations included both short and particularly wide cystic ducts. This information helps to minimize the risk of damage to the common bile duct. This study demonstrates that cholecystocholangiography is a safe, simple, and effective alternative to cystic duct cholangiography with virtually no "learning curve." It provides a "road-map" of biliary anatomy and identifies common bile duct stones prior to the commencement of dissection. Unsuccessful cholecystocholangiography does not preclude the use of cystic duct cholangiography later in the operation. Difficult anatomy is demonstrated prior to dissection. When unsuspected bile duct calculi necessitate open exploration, further laparoscopic dissection is avoided.  相似文献

Routine use of intraoperative cholangiography during laparoscopic cholecystectomy is still widely advocated and standard in many departments, however, this is discussed controversially. We have developed a new diagnostic strategy to detect bile duct stones. The concept is based on an ultrasound examination and on a screening for the presence of six risk indicators of choledocholithiasis. 120 consecutive patients undergoing laparoscopic cholecystectomy were prospectively screened for the presence of six risk indicators of choledocholithiasis: history of jaundice; history of pancreatitis; hyperbilirubinemia; hyperamylasemia; dilated bile duct; unclear ultrasound findings. The sensitivity of ultrasound and of intraoperative cholangiography in diagnosing bile duct stones was also evaluated. For the detection of bile duct stones, the sensitivity was 77% for ultrasound and 100% for intraoperative cholangiography. 20% of all patients had at least one risk indicator. The presence of a risk indicator correlated significantly with the presence of choledocholithiasis (p < 0.01, chi-square-test). The negative predictive value of the total set of risk indicators was 100%. Following our diagnostic concept, we would have avoided 80% of intraoperative cholangiographies without missing a stone in the bile duct. This study lends further support to the view that the routine use of intraoperative cholangiography in patients undergoing laparoscopic cholecystectomy is not necessary.  相似文献

Between January 1989 and June 1990, endoscopic sphincterotomy was performed in 308 consecutive patients with common bile duct stones (mean age: 74 years). Complete clearance of common bile duct was achieved at the first attempt in 65% of cases. This rate was significantly related to the size and the number of biliary stones. The success rate reached 97 percent after repeated endoscopic sessions (127 patients), mechanical lithotripsy (20 patients), extracorporeal or intracorporeal lithotripsy (18 and 11 patients, respectively). During the month following the endoscopic sphincterotomy, 39 patients (13%) developed one or more complications and 11 patients (3.7%) died. The complication rate was related to the time elapsed between biliary opacification and endoscopic sphincterotomy (P = 0.04) and between endoscopic sphincterotomy and total common bile duct clearance (P = 0.0007). No patient younger than 75 years died, but death occurred in 4.5% of the patients older than 75 years. Thirty patients (10%) developed endoscopic sphincterotomy-related complications. Cholangitis and bleeding were the most frequent complications (4 and 2%, respectively). Cholangitis occurred more frequently among the patients older than 75 (P < 0.05) or when transhepatic guided endoscopic sphincterotomy or intracorporeal lithotripsy was used (P < 0.005). Cholangitis led to death in 2 patients, 86 and 87 years old (0.7%). Endoscopic sphincterotomy related complications developed within 48 hours in all but 4 patients (2 patients with pancreatitis and 2 patients with cholecystitis).  相似文献

BACKGROUND/AIMS: This paper evaluates the potential benefit of non mechanical bile duct stone lithotripsy techniques. The efficacy, limitations and risks of mechanical lithotripsy as first choice procedure were studied. MATERIAL AND METHODS: Endoscopic sphincterotomy was performed by Erlangen-type papillotomes, stone extraction by Olympus baskets and mechanical lithotripsy by the Wurbs-system. In an unselected series of 704 patients, everyone with common bile and hepatic duct stones (independent of size, number, location and stone consistency) was included in the study. RESULTS: Complete stone clearance by endoscopic sphincterotomy and basket extraction was possible in 87.6%. Additional mechanical lithotripsy led to a success rate of 98.4% and in combination with ESWL of 98.5%. In 11 patients without possibility of endoscopic stone removal (1.6%), 4 had no access transpapillary (B-II-situs or duodenal diverticulum), 5 anatomical problems (S-shaped common bile duct, intrahepatic stones or impacted stones in cystic duct orifice), and 2 refused further endoscopic interventions. Complication rate was 1.4% (thereof 1.1% successful treatment by endoscopic or surgical means), lethality rate 0.3%. CONCLUSIONS: A very high rate of stone clearance by standard endoscopic procedures is possible. In those patients where mechanical lithotripsy is not successful, other non-surgical lithotriptic procedures either cannot be applied because of anatomical reasons or if performed, the improvement in success rate is marginal.  相似文献
